E-Bikes
E-bikes are now a common mode of transportation across the globe. They are a less expensive and eco-friendly alternative to scooters and cars. They can be used for short distances or long rides, and they are an excellent way to get fitness. E-bikes are equipped with an electric motor that functions like a pedal assist, providing power only when the user pedals. This allows riders to reap some of the health benefits that come with regular cycling, and also reduce personal barriers to riding for work.
The battery on an e-bike performs a variety of vital roles. It powers the motor, the bike's control unit, display and sensors. It also provides a means for the rider to personalize their riding experience. It can be used to select support mode, track ride information and update firmware. Some e-bikes also have another battery that can be connected to the frame for additional range.
A lot of e-bikes have a throttle mounted on the handlebars that allow them to be driven at speeds of up to 20 miles per hour. This is a great choice for people who are less inclined to work up a sweat or need to travel farther than regular bikes can comfortably cover.
They can be utilized in a variety of terrains however, they are most suited to urban environments. They are perfect for commuters looking to get around traffic and save time. E-bikes can also be an ideal alternative for those who don't need to maintain a vehicle or pay parking fees.

E-Skateboards
Electric skateboards are a great way to experience the thrill and freedom of skating without having to worry about the traffic or bus schedules. They are a fun, eco-friendly alternative for motorcycles and cars. They can also take you to places that you would not be able to access on walking. The most popular type of E-Skateboard is the longboard which is ideal for cruising around town and can travel at speeds up to 20 miles an hour.
Electric skateboards are made up of a deck, wheels trucks and an electric motor. The deck is the base of the board and can be constructed from various materials. It is also important to select a board that suits your riding style. The trucks are the axles that connect the deck to the motor. They can also be constructed from different materials. The wheels are the ones that make the skateboard go, and they come in various sizes and shapes.
A speed controller that is electronic (ESC) is the brain of the electric skateboard and it determines how much energy is delivered to the motors. It utilizes input from the remote control to determine how fast you'd like to travel and also comes with protection features to ensure that your skateboard is secure. The battery powers the system and can be charged via a cable that runs from one end to the other.

E-Swegways
Segway is an electronic self-balancing transporter. It was launched in 1999. It was invented by Dean Kamen, who envisioned the device as a revolutionary way to travel around town. Its first public appearance was on Good Morning America where the hosts were impressed with it. The vehicles were initially an option for companies like FedEx, Amazon and others.

Although the Segway was a great invention, it was not able to take the place of cars or bikes. The price of $5,000 was too expensive for the majority of people to see the Segway as an alternative form of transportation. Moreover its design wasn't attractive or stylish. This is why it didn't capture the public's imagination.
However it is important to remember that even though the Segway was an unfavorable experience, its invention was instrumental in paving the way for future developments in personal transportation devices. For instance the Segway's gyroscopic system made for extremely smooth and stable movement. It also prompted a new generation of electronic vehicles to use lithium batteries. These batteries have a better energy density and power/mass ratio than conventional lead-acid or NiMH batteries.
Segway's gyroscopes track the user's movements and relay the information to the motors, which control the wheels. The motors are powered by a central computer, which functions as the vehicle's brain. This system of coordination and communication can be compared with the inner ear and brain.
Additionally the Segway's electric motor system means that it produces no emissions during operation and is therefore an green alternative to gasoline-powered transportation. Its small size and ability to maneuver tight turns make it an effective alternative to automobiles for short-distance urban transportation.
